On Time is an award-winning short comedy (6min). (synopsis) A nanny tells the story of her two entrepreneurial brothers.
This is a 48hr film, meaning it was written, shot, and edited in 48 hrs as part of a contest. Before the contest, they give you a genre, a character, a line of dialogue and a prop. This film won first place in the fan voting out of 50 films.
Fun Facts:
• The train-hit moment was filmed in two shots. We took one shot with the train (and no actors), and one shot without the train, where I unicycled over the tracks. The one x-factor is that we tied a small rope to the unicycle, so when I jumped off, my bro pulled on the rope to make it look like it got hit backwards by the train...(hopefully that makes a little sense:-)
